What is a Dispute Settlement Agreement?
The Dispute Settlement Agreement is a crucial legal document used when parties wish to formally resolve their disputes without proceeding to full litigation or to settle existing litigation in Hong Kong. It is particularly valuable in commercial disputes where parties seek a confidential, cost-effective resolution while maintaining business relationships. The agreement must comply with Hong Kong's legal framework, including the Arbitration Ordinance (Cap. 609), Mediation Ordinance (Cap. 620), and relevant contract law principles. It typically includes detailed settlement terms, mutual releases, confidentiality provisions, and enforcement mechanisms. This document type is commonly used across various sectors in Hong Kong's business environment, from financial services to construction disputes, and can be adapted to address both simple and complex multi-party disputes.

When do you need this document?
You need a Dispute Settlement Agreement when facing commercial disputes that can be resolved through negotiation rather than court proceedings. This includes situations where you're involved in contractual disagreements with business partners, shareholders disputes within companies, payment disputes with suppliers or contractors, intellectual property conflicts, employment-related disputes, or disagreements arising from joint venture arrangements. The document is particularly valuable when both parties wish to maintain ongoing business relationships or when confidentiality is crucial to protecting commercial interests. You may also need this agreement to settle existing High Court or District Court proceedings in Hong Kong, providing a structured exit from litigation.
Key legal considerations
Your settlement agreement must include several critical elements to ensure enforceability under Hong Kong law. The settlement terms must be clearly defined, specifying exactly what each party will do or refrain from doing, including any payment obligations, delivery requirements, or ongoing commitments. You should include comprehensive mutual release clauses that prevent future claims arising from the same dispute, while carefully defining the scope of what is being released. Confidentiality provisions are essential to protect sensitive commercial information and prevent disclosure of settlement terms. Consider including dispute resolution mechanisms for any future disagreements about the settlement itself, whether through arbitration under the Arbitration Ordinance or mediation under the Mediation Ordinance. You must also address the effect on any third parties who may be affected by the settlement under the Contract (Rights of Third Parties) Ordinance.
Legal requirements in Hong Kong
Under Hong Kong law, your Dispute Settlement Agreement must comply with general contract formation requirements, including offer, acceptance, and consideration. The agreement should reference relevant statutory frameworks, particularly the Arbitration Ordinance if the original dispute involved arbitration proceedings, or court rules under the Rules of the High Court if settling litigation. You must ensure the settlement terms don't violate public policy or Hong Kong's competition laws. Consider the Limitation Ordinance requirements, as settlement agreements can affect limitation periods for future claims. If your dispute involves regulated industries such as financial services, securities, or insurance, ensure compliance with relevant regulatory requirements from the Securities and Futures Commission or Hong Kong Monetary Authority. The agreement should specify Hong Kong law as the governing law and Hong Kong courts as having jurisdiction for enforcement purposes, ensuring consistency with local legal procedures and remedies.
GOVERNING LAW
Applicable law
This Dispute Settlement Agreement is drafted to comply with Hong Kong law. Key legislation includes:
Mediation Ordinance (Cap. 620): Promotes, encourages and facilitates the resolution of disputes by mediation, and protects confidentiality of mediation communications
Contract (Rights of Third Parties) Ordinance (Cap. 623): Governs the rights of third parties in contractual arrangements, which may be relevant if the settlement agreement affects third party rights
Limitation Ordinance (Cap. 347): Sets time limits for bringing legal actions and affects the enforcement period of settlement agreements
Rules of the High Court (Cap. 4A): Provides procedural rules for court proceedings and enforcement of settlement agreements through the courts
Civil Justice Reform: Framework of procedural rules encouraging settlement of disputes and managing civil proceedings effectively
Singapore Convention on Mediation: International framework for enforcement of mediated settlement agreements (relevant for cross-border disputes)
